Output 2135c95bea18bd2ab16d085e156760bec8f6bb288cf32ea10708006174fd035a:1

value
37064492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b5e6078719ca97df1ff55d9e04f2824bce501dc OP_EQUAL
address
MAPsY2XxZcbQZrFiPchS8Q6DkTwhVnQ5fd
transaction
2135c95bea18bd2ab16d085e156760bec8f6bb288cf32ea10708006174fd035a
spent
true